Category | DVR |
---|---|
Tuner Type | Dual |
Video Output | HDMI, Component, Composite |
Storage Type | Internal Hard Drive |
Hard Drive Capacity | 250 GB |
HDTV | Yes |
Satellite Provider | Dish Network |
Output Resolution | 480i, 480p, 720p, 1080i |
Simultaneous Recording | 2 programs |
Audio Output | Optical, RCA |
Power Consumption | 30W (typical) |
Inputs | Satellite Input, USB |
